UScellular Invested $254 Million in its Wisconsin Network in 2022
Manitowoc, WI (Feb. 13, 2023) – UScellular announced today that it made a $254 million investment in its Wisconsin network in 2022. This includes $68 million in network upgrades and 5G modernizations that enhanced connectivity across the state and $186 million in 5G spectrum that will bring additional customer benefits in future years and advances the company’s multi-year 5G network strategy. UScellular also provided $203,400 in funding to non-profits and youth organizations across Wisconsin, including $55,000 to the Boys & Girls Clubs of Milwaukee, $30,000 each to the Boys & Girls Clubs of Dane County, Green Bay and the Fox Valley, $25,000 to the YWCA of Green Bay, $25,400 to additional organizations and $8,000 through its Community Connections program. Eight Wisconsin non-profits also received a combined $825,160 worth of hot spots and service to help youth connect to the Internet as part of the company’s After School Access Project. “Whether we are building a new cell tower or donating a hot spot to help a student do their homework, we are investing in the future of Wisconsin,” said Marlon Bailey, director of sales for UScellular in Wisconsin and Northern Illinois. “We are committed to being a part of the communities we serve and ensuring our customers can connect to what matters most.” Additionally, to elevate the in-store shopping experience, UScellular invested $1.7 million in its Wisconsin retail environments in 2022.
